Understanding glp-1 drugs and muscle Catabolism

GLP-1 receptor agonists work by mimicking hormones that regulate blood sugar and slow gastric emptying, leading to reduced appetite and significant weight loss. However, the latest research indicates that a substantial portion of this weight loss comes from lean muscle tissue rather than just adipose tissue—a concerning finding for anyone serious about body composition.

The mechanism behind this muscle loss appears to be multifaceted. The dramatic caloric restriction induced by these medications can trigger catabolic processes, while the reduced protein intake often seen in users creates an environment where muscle protein synthesis cannot keep pace with breakdown.

Nutritional Optimization Strategies

Despite reduced appetite from GLP-1 medications, protein intake becomes paramount. The bodybuilding protocols that tony huge advocates typically emphasize high protein consumption—often 1 gram per pound of body weight or higher—which becomes even more crucial when fighting muscle catabolism.

Timing and Quality

The reduced meal frequency often seen with GLP-1 use makes protein timing and quality critical. Essential amino acid supplementation, particularly leucine-rich formulations, may help maximize muscle protein synthesis despite lower overall food intake.

Monitoring and Assessment

Tony Huge’s approach to biohacking emphasizes detailed monitoring and data collection. For individuals using GLP-1 medications, this principle becomes essential for detecting early signs of muscle loss and adjusting protocols accordingly.

DEXA scans, bioelectrical impedance analysis, and regular strength assessments can help track body composition changes more precisely than simple weight measurements. Frequently Asked Questions

Do glp-1 drugs cause muscle loss?

Yes, research shows GLP-1 medications like semaglutide cause significant muscle mass reduction alongside fat loss. Studies indicate 20-40% of weight loss comes from lean muscle rather than fat. This occurs because GLP-1s reduce appetite and caloric intake without distinguishing between muscle and fat preservation, making protein intake and resistance training critical countermeasures.

How can bodybuilders preserve muscle on GLP-1 medications?

Prioritize high protein intake (1-1.2g per pound bodyweight), maintain intense resistance training, and implement strategic caloric deficits rather than severe cuts. Combine GLP-1 use with anabolic support protocols if appropriate under medical supervision. Monitor body composition through DEXA scans rather than scale weight to track muscle preservation versus fat loss specifically.

Why does semaglutide cause more muscle loss than regular dieting?

GLP-1 medications suppress appetite and metabolic rate simultaneously, reducing both energy availability and muscle protein synthesis signals. Unlike intentional dieting where you control macros, GLP-1-induced appetite suppression often leads to inadequate protein consumption and insufficient training stimulus, creating a double threat to muscle retention during weight loss phases.
